The Department of the Army requests proposals for a 155mm Video Bore Inspection System (VBIS) scanner and a delivery unit compatible with existing LP-6000 data acquisition equipment. The system must include high-resolution side-facing and down-bore cameras, a 360-degree rotating scanner module, and LED lighting. Technical requirements specify camera resolution, operating temperature ranges, and connectivity via a 48V PoE power supply.

AvailableThe U.S. Army (Watervliet Arsenal/TACOM) issued Solicitation W911PT26RA002 to procure Spring Packs per Drawing #11583595 for the 155MM M284 cannon, with a total quantity of approximately 317 units including options and first-article requirements. The procurement is a Small Business set-aside (NAICS 332710) with inspection and contract data delivery (DD Form 1423) requirements, and includes technical data/export-control provisions. The solicitation is open on SAM.gov with a bid deadline of Feb 13, 2026.
